AutocompleteRequest

class AutocompleteRequest(    val term: String,     val filters: Map<String, List<String>>? = null,     val numResultsPerSection: Map<String, Int>? = null,     val hiddenFields: List<String>? = null,     val variationsMap: VariationsMap? = null,     val sectionFilters: Map<String, Map<String, List<String>>>? = null)

Create an Autocomplete request object utilizing a builder

Constructors

Link copied to clipboard
fun AutocompleteRequest(    term: String,     filters: Map<String, List<String>>? = null,     numResultsPerSection: Map<String, Int>? = null,     hiddenFields: List<String>? = null,     variationsMap: VariationsMap? = null,     sectionFilters: Map<String, Map<String, List<String>>>? = null)

Types

Link copied to clipboard
class Builder(val term: String)
Link copied to clipboard
object Companion

Properties

Link copied to clipboard
val filters: Map<String, List<String>>? = null
Link copied to clipboard
val hiddenFields: List<String>? = null
Link copied to clipboard
val numResultsPerSection: Map<String, Int>? = null
Link copied to clipboard
val sectionFilters: Map<String, Map<String, List<String>>>? = null
Link copied to clipboard
val term: String
Link copied to clipboard
val variationsMap: VariationsMap? = null